Another option for breakfast:

Homemade Egg Muffins -
Perfect for making and freezing for an easy go-to breakfast!

Ingredients:
Eggs (I used 5)
Sweet Onion
Bell peppers (medley: red, orange, and yellow)
1/4 cup shredded mozzarella cheese


I only had 5 eggs left, so I whisked them together in a mixing bowl & added the onion, cheese, and peppers. Add salt and pepper (as much as desired).


 Pour mixture into a muffin tin (sprayed with EVOO cooking spray).


I cooked these at 350 degrees for about 40 minutes - it varies, so just keep checking on them till they rise. Make sure they are cooked completely by using the toothpick test!


Each muffin is less than 50 calories! They tasted absolutely scrumptious paired with 1/2 avocado and tomato!

With Spring, comes Spring cleaning! To help get your entire house (and/or office) smelling clean and fresh, the Purification essential oil is mandatory! Diffusing the Purification oil helps get rid of odors by neutralizing and purifying the air. You can add some Lemon essential oil with the Purification oil in the diffuser to really add a pop of fresh, energizing, clean air! If you don't care for lemon, try a different citrus essential oil like tangerine!
Purification essential oil also really comes in handy while doing laundry since it helps get rid of odors. Apply a few drops of oil to a wet washcloth and throw it in the washer with your clothes! It is that easy!

First we stopped at McKay's. McKay's is a used bookstore that also sells used dvd's, games, electronics, and much more. We had a ton of books, movies, and games to drop off and trade in for credit. I love getting credit to the store just for bringing in old books, etc.! With our credit, we ended up buying some blu-ray movies that we haven't seen yet!
